Step
3
Position sensor power supply circuit check
1) Disconnect air intake control actuator connector with
ignition switch turned OFF.
2) Measure voltage between "RED/WHT" wire terminal of
temperature control actuator connector and vehicle body
ground with ignition switch turned ON.
Is voltage 4 – 6 V?
4
Position sensor power supply circuit check
1) Disconnect connector from HVAC control module with
ignition switch turned OFF.
2) Check for proper connection to HVAC control module
connector at "G52-14", "G52-13" and "G52-23"
terminals.
3) If OK, measure resistance between "RED/WHT" wire
terminal of air flow control actuator connector and "G52-
14" terminal of HVAC control module connector.
Is resistance below 5
5
Position sensor power supply circuit check
1) Measure resistance between "RED/WHT" wire terminal
of air flow control actuator connector and vehicle body
ground.
Is resistance infinity?
6
Position sensor power supply circuit check
1) Measure voltage between "RED/WHT" wire terminal of
air flow control actuator connector and vehicle body
ground with ignition switch turned ON.
Is voltage 0 V?
7
Position sensor signal circuit check
1) Connect HVAC control module connector with ignition
switch turned OFF.
2) Measure voltage between "WHT/BLU" wire terminal of
air flow control actuator connector and vehicle body
ground with ignition switch turned ON.
Is voltage 4 – 6 V?
8
Position sensor signal circuit check
1) Disconnect connector from HVAC control module with
ignition switch turned OFF.
2) Measure resistance between "WHT/BLU" wire terminal
of air flow control actuator connector and "G52-23"
terminal of HVAC control module connector.
Is resistance below 5
9
Position sensor signal circuit check
1) Measure resistance between "WHT/BLU" wire terminal
of air flow control actuator connector and vehicle body
ground.
Is resistance infinity?
